Ersao is located at Second Floor, One Archers Place, Taft Avenue, Malate, Manila. This is a Taiwan restaurant near the One Archers Place.The average price range at Ersao is around ₱ 250 / Person,and the opening hours are 10:00 - 18:00.Ersao is a well-known gourmet restaurant in the One Archers Place area.   • Mario Sutanto

    2.0

    A place to visit for students who are on a budget but wants hot noodles that has average quality. I usually eat here whenever I'd crave for wantons and noodles. What I liked about this place is that you can add powdered seaweed in your soup which makes it more flavorful and aromatic. Their wantons are not the best, but very cheap and affordable. The place is clean and is very quiet; it's perfect sometimes if you're looking for a place to study because they also serve milkteas here!!
